Preparation
Cream butter and margarine with sugar.
Beat the yolks adding one at a time without stopping, and once added beat well.
Add the flour previously sifted with cinnamon and baking soda, alternating with the grated carrot.
And finally add the egg whites, raisins and nuts. Pour into a previously greased pan and bake at 250ºC (482 ºF) for 40 minutes.
For the frosting: cream the Philadelphia cheese with a 1/4 stick of butter, the powdered sugar to the taste and the vanilla until obtaining a creamy consistency.
Let the cake cool and remove from the mold. Decorate with the frosting. Refrigerate the cake so that the frosting gets a little harder, and that's it. I hope you enjoy this delicious recipe.
